Offensive Struggles Continue
Offensively, we just couldn't seem to get it going. Despite trying to put pressure on their defense, we fell short. Zach Neto managed to start a rally in the 4th inning with an infield single and advanced to second on a disengagement violation. Nolan Schanuel added to the promise with a walk, but the rally fizzled out without anyone crossing the plate. Our hitters, including Taylor Ward and Jo Adell, tried to make things happen, but in the end, we just couldn't break through against a solid White Sox defense.
